Climbing ivy for shaded areas at Fantassia park

The ivy Echanted Forest

Currently, we are working at the Enchanted Forest attraction to develop the shaded areas.
Firstly, the defective brand is carefully removed (or what remains of it).
Then we install a mesh structure acting as a roof so that the ivy rests there and makes its way.
Finally, all we have to do is wait for nature to operate. Each year, ivy can grow up to 1 meter.
A natural and inexpensive shader!

Nothing is lost, everything is transformed

Nothing is lost, everything is transformed

Heavy smoke of burning plants at Fantassia attraction park

It’s winter time at Fantassia leisure park.
January is the perfect month to cut the plants. And pruning also means the burning of this recyclable plant waste.

The pruning, a titanic work in winter

For your comfort, your walk is embellished with thousands of Mediterranean plants. Thus, you stroll through the alleys admiring laurels, mimosas, troines, pines and many other species.
We, the designers of the Fantassia leisure park, also plant and cut the plants. We are aware of the need to live in harmony with nature. That’s why it’s so generous with us.
Every winter, when the park closes to visitors, our gardener’s soul comes into action. We cut all hedges, prune trees, make cuttings to replace dead plants.
A work of titan since we have 1 hectare of greenery.

Burning of plant waste at Fantassia amusement park

The burning, everything becomes ashes

This green waste has to be burned.
As the climate is particularly dry, we must be extremely vigilant. Of course, the burning of plant waste takes place only in winter.
A heavy smoke then rises at the start of a fire. Don’t be afraid, we do not invoke spirits! The greener the cutting waste, the denser the smoke.
Once everything is reduced to ashes, we collect these residues to disperse them at the foot of the park plants, as a kind of renewal.
At Fantassia amusement park, nothing gets lost, everything is transformed.

Drought at Fantassia leisure park in Pyrénées-Orientales

In the heart of the Fantassia amusement park, where magic meets nature, a new challenge presents itself in the form of drought. A drought has unfortunately been well established in the Pyrénées-Orientales for more than a year.

Nature is suffuring

Winter is wrongly named at Fantassia park at the start of 2024. The majestic trees that usually shelter enchanted creatures seem to be losing a little of their shine. Rivers, sources of life for mermaids and nymphs, are showing signs of weakness. The drought that has been affecting the Pyrénées-Orientales for several months seems interminable. The whole vegetation at Fantassia is supplied with water from the lake of Villeneuve de la Raho, 5 minutes from the park. But the reserves are gradually running out and forcing us to restrict watering.
